Output 25429108c31240da7c791ed6a6c50a33d53dd630944b2f0cb3b7a6a6191f989d:1

value
2677495
script pubkey
OP_0 OP_PUSHBYTES_20 b3bea5150c9831f9799b2ef860c1ff98fd79d52e
address
bc1qkwl229gvnqclj7vm9muxps0lnr7hn4fwqsdyf7
transaction
25429108c31240da7c791ed6a6c50a33d53dd630944b2f0cb3b7a6a6191f989d
confirmations
107611
spent
true